The Twist Decomposition of Serial Robots Under Lower-Mobility Tasks

Luc Baron, Damien Chablat

Abstract

This paper introduces a twist decomposition framework for serial manipulators performing lower mobility tasks. Rather than relying on Jacobian null-space projections, the method separates the end-effector twist into task and redundant components using geometrically defined twist projectors. This formulation provides a direct and intuitive distinction between task-relevant and task-irrelevant motions in operational space, enabling a compact inverse kinematics scheme that naturally handles both manipulator and task redundancy.
